Precision CNC Milling is a type of conventional manufacturing technology that uses the high-speed rotating cutting tool to precisely remove the unwanted material from a solid workpiece. The cutting tool is usually held in a spindle and moving along multiple axes (3,4,5 axes) to create various structures, shapes and features. Here are some key features and advantages of CNC milling:

 

Mechanical CNC Milling Aluminum Part Sanding Polishing Surface Finish 0

 

Good Versatility: CNC milling can work great with lots of solid materials, including metals, plastics, composites, and wood. It can also manufacture a variety of shapes, structures and features, from simple holes and small slots to complex contours and large curves.

 

Fully Automation: CNC milling machines can be fully automatic, this means it can work for a intended time without human intervention. This reduces the cost for manual labor and increases efficiency and productivity.

 

High Efficiency: CNC milling can manufacture parts accurately and quickly, which saves the time and cost of production. It can also produce complex parts in a single setup, that eliminates the need for multiple machines and many setups.

 

Great Customization: CNC milling machines can be programmed to produce highly custom parts for exact details and specifications, which brings the great design flexibility and customization. This is especially important for the industries that require unique or specialized parts.

Compared with Additive Manufacturing (AM) technologies for Rapid Prototyping & Manufacturing, CNC Machining is a great choice for Rapid Prototypes manufacturing for its real and cheap raw materials, high precision, wide material and surface finishing options, usually economical manufacturing cost, and fast turnaround. Here are part of the benefits of CNC machined prototypes:

 

Real and Cheap Raw Materials. Compared with Additive Manufacturing (AM) technologies using expensive liquid or powdered materials with simulated properties, CNC machining uses the real and cheap solid materials to build the prototypes, so CNC machined prototypes work great for strength, flexibility and durability verification for product development.

 

 

Mechanical CNC Milling Aluminum Part Sanding Polishing Surface Finish 3

 

Wide Material Options. So far the material options for AM technologies are relatively limited, such as ABS, PP, PMMA, Aluminum, Stainless Steel, Titanium with all simulated material properties, while CNC machining works nearly all common solid plastics, metals, woods, composite materials, etc.

 

Wide Surface Finishing Options. Due to material property features, AM technologies produced prototypes can not apply some surface finishing techniques for some materials, such as chrome plating finishing for AM ABS prototypes which will lead to deformation because of its weak high-temperature resistance.
